Epic heroes are noble individual of prodigious martial strength but they too mostly pass through several trials to prove their legitimate position. These endeavors include battles with evils while the heroes rarely overcome mental evils. The trials are challenging for heroes’ power to defeat the evil. The seven trials of Rostam and Isfandiyār as well as the twelve trials of Heracles fall in this category. Twelve thousand years of the Zoroastrian world includes an eternal battle between good and evil and the good will win this battle at last in the Armageddon. Zoroaster is the highest level of Ahura Mazda’s forces against Angra Mainyu. He too passed the seven trials in his childhood and adulthood  which is not though the pure history but mixed with the myths and epics. Therefore, he acts as a hero to prove his legitimacy  and triumph over dēws, Karaps and evil thoughts was his utmost aim and established Zoroastrianism through converting Goštāsp and his court. All of the trials he passed proved his legitimacy for being the prophet.

Epics recount the first human experiences and knowledge in a narrative often in a symbolic way. Therefore, they are especially important from different literary, mythology, and anthropology aspects. Ferdowsi’s Shahnameh is the most important Iranian epic, and Niebelungenlied (Song of Nibelungen) is the best epic of the Germans. Shahnameh belongs to New Persian and Niebelungenlied dates back to the Middle German eras. It seems that among the famous epics of the world, these two epics are less compared with each other. Great epic works, due to their origin in various natural, geographical, historical, and cultural contexts, have their own unique narration and special characteristics, along with significant commonalities. This research first narrates a brief summary of the story of both works, although in the case of Shahnameh, due to its huge volume, it is limited to a brief outline. Then, it compares common motifs and themes, and then discusses topics and stories with closer and more similarities, which is caused by similarities in the structure of their narrations. The thematic classification of the most important topics in this research includes the amazing characteristics of the hero, heroic tests, climatic (geographical) setting of the story, hero and anti-hero, dream and dream interpretation, treasure hunting, invulnerability, battle with the dragon, the trinity of power in three lands, the tragic disclosure of secrets, death of a hero, vengeful woman, and the marriage of the hero in a foreign land.
